I just replaced my trans oil using mobile one synth.On my '99 T-5,I removed the engine cover just behind the front bumper.One 10 ml bolt.It slips right out after that.From there you can reach up and losen the trans cover return line.I used a standard wrench,I don't recall the size,may have been a 7/8" wrench.Volvo says to remove the cooler line from the radiator.This is not necessary.I simply pulled up an the trans connector,high enough so that it was above the battery.I slipped in a 3/8"vinyl tube,the clear type.It fit snug and sealed well Run the clear tube to a drain pan..I did drain the trans from the drain plug.somewhere around three qrts.The process from there is very easy.Add two qrts to the trans tube for checking the oil level.Start car and run till bubbles appear.The hose wants to dance around a little,so secure it.Shut the car off and repeat till clear.Mine used nine qrts till clear.Any question i'll be glad to answere
